About ETN
Eaton Corporation plc is an intelligent power management company. Its Electrical Americas segment consists of electrical components, industrial components, power distribution and assemblies, residential products, circuit protection, utility power distribution, wiring devices and others. The Electrical Global segment consists of electrical components, industrial components, power distribution and assemblies, single phase and three phase power quality, and services. The Aerospace segment is a global supplier of aerospace fuel, hydraulics, and pneumatic systems for commercial and military use and filtration systems for industrial applications. The Vehicle segment designs, manufactures, markets, and supplies drivetrain, powertrain systems and critical components. The eMobility segment designs, manufactures, markets, and supplies mechanical, electrical, and electronic components and systems. The Company is also engaged in providing thermal monitoring for critical electrical equipment.

- Quarterly Dividend Announcement: Eaton's Board of Directors has declared a quarterly dividend of $1.10 per ordinary share, payable on May 29, 2026, to shareholders of record as of May 8, 2026, reflecting the company's ongoing financial health and commitment to shareholders.
- Dividend History: Eaton has paid dividends annually since 1923, indicating its stable profitability and focus on shareholder returns, which helps to enhance investor confidence and attract long-term investment.
- Global Market Presence: Serving customers in 180 countries with revenues of $27.4 billion in 2025, Eaton's significant role in the global trends of electrification and digitalization further solidifies its market leadership position.
- Commitment to Sustainability: As an intelligent power management company, Eaton is dedicated to protecting the environment and improving quality of life, addressing urgent global power management challenges through innovative products, showcasing its strategic significance in sustainable development.

- Strong Performance: Caterpillar reported a record quarterly sales of $19.1 billion in its latest earnings release, with a backlog increasing 70% year-over-year to $51 billion, indicating robust market demand and solidifying its leadership in the data center sector.
- Power & Energy Growth: The Power & Energy segment of Caterpillar achieved sales of $9.4 billion, a 23% year-over-year increase, with power generation products seeing a remarkable 44% growth, reflecting strong demand for data center applications and pushing the stock near all-time highs.
- Cash Flow and Shareholder Returns: Caterpillar deployed $7.9 billion for share repurchases and dividends throughout FY25, showcasing its shareholder-friendly approach while maintaining its status as a Dividend Aristocrat, attracting income-focused investors.
- Eaton's Strong Results: Eaton's adjusted EPS reached $3.33 with quarterly sales hitting $7.1 billion, a 13% year-over-year increase, driven by strong demand for power solutions, boosting free cash flow by 17% to $1.6 billion, and despite not being a Dividend Aristocrat, it has paid dividends annually since 1923, demonstrating stability.
